用递增变量绘制方程是指使用Python编程语言中的循环结构和递增变量来绘制数学方程的图形。下面是一个完善且全面的答案:
绘制方程的步骤如下:
- 导入必要的库:在Python中,我们可以使用matplotlib库来绘制图形。首先,需要导入matplotlib库中的pyplot模块,以便使用其中的绘图函数。
import matplotlib.pyplot as plt
- 定义方程:根据需要绘制的方程,我们需要定义一个函数来表示该方程。例如,我们要绘制的方程是y = 2x + 1,可以定义如下函数:
def equation(x):
return 2*x + 1
- 定义变量范围和步长:为了绘制方程的图形,我们需要定义x轴的变量范围和步长。例如,我们可以定义x的范围为-10到10,步长为0.1:
- 计算y的值:根据定义的方程和x的取值范围,我们可以计算出对应的y值。可以使用列表推导式来计算所有x对应的y值:
y = [equation(i) for i in x]
- 绘制图形:使用matplotlib库中的plot函数来绘制图形。将x和y作为参数传递给plot函数,并选择合适的线条样式和颜色:
plt.plot(x, y, linestyle='-', color='blue')
- 添加标题和标签:为了使图形更加清晰和易于理解,可以添加标题和标签。使用matplotlib库中的title、xlabel和ylabel函数来添加标题和标签:
plt.title("Graph of y = 2x + 1")
plt.xlabel("x")
plt.ylabel("y")
- 显示图形:最后,使用matplotlib库中的show函数来显示绘制的图形:
这样,就可以使用递增变量绘制方程y = 2x + 1的图形了。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了多种云计算相关的产品和服务,以下是一些与云计算领域相关的腾讯云产品:
- 云服务器(CVM):提供弹性、可靠的云服务器实例,可满足各种计算需求。产品介绍链接: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,适用于各种应用场景。产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
- 云存储(COS):提供安全、稳定的对象存储服务,可用于存储和处理各种类型的数据。产品介绍链接:https://cloud.tencent.com/product/cos
请注意,以上链接仅供参考,具体的产品选择应根据实际需求进行评估和决策。